3k l m n o p q r s t u v w x y z B{|} ~                                           ?v   E  H J     P         fv    P   P   wv w w w              Android32MemoryAccessor InnerClassesAndroid64MemoryAccessorJvmMemoryAccessorMemoryAccessorUNSAFELsun/misc/Unsafe; MEMORY_CLASSLjava/lang/Class; SignatureLjava/lang/Class<*>; IS_ANDROID_64Z IS_ANDROID_32MEMORY_ACCESSOR/Lcom/google/protobuf/UnsafeUtil$MemoryAccessor; HAS_UNSAFE_BYTEBUFFER_OPERATIONSHAS_UNSAFE_ARRAY_OPERATIONSBYTE_ARRAY_BASE_OFFSETJBOOLEAN_ARRAY_BASE_OFFSETBOOLEAN_ARRAY_INDEX_SCALEINT_ARRAY_BASE_OFFSETINT_ARRAY_INDEX_SCALELONG_ARRAY_BASE_OFFSETLONG_ARRAY_INDEX_SCALEFLOAT_ARRAY_BASE_OFFSETFLOAT_ARRAY_INDEX_SCALEDOUBLE_ARRAY_BASE_OFFSETDOUBLE_ARRAY_INDEX_SCALEOBJECT_ARRAY_BASE_OFFSETOBJECT_ARRAY_INDEX_SCALEBUFFER_ADDRESS_OFFSETSTRIDEI ConstantValueSTRIDE_ALIGNMENT_MASKBYTE_ARRAY_ALIGNMENT IS_BIG_ENDIAN()VCodeLineNumberTableLocalVariableTablethis Lcom/google/protobuf/UnsafeUtil;hasUnsafeArrayOperations()ZhasUnsafeByteBufferOperations isAndroid64allocateInstance%(Ljava/lang/Class;)Ljava/lang/Object;e"Ljava/lang/InstantiationException;clazzLocalVariableTypeTableLjava/lang/Class; StackMapTable|1(Ljava/lang/Class;)TT;objectFieldOffset(Ljava/lang/reflect/Field;)JfieldLjava/lang/reflect/Field;arrayBaseOffset(Ljava/lang/Class;)I(Ljava/lang/Class<*>;)IarrayIndexScalegetByte(Ljava/lang/Object;J)BtargetLjava/lang/Object;offsetputByte(Ljava/lang/Object;JB)VvalueBgetInt(Ljava/lang/Object;J)IputInt(Ljava/lang/Object;JI)VgetLong(Ljava/lang/Object;J)JputLong(Ljava/lang/Object;JJ)V getBoolean(Ljava/lang/Object;J)Z putBoolean(Ljava/lang/Object;JZ)VgetFloat(Ljava/lang/Object;J)FputFloat(Ljava/lang/Object;JF)VF getDouble(Ljava/lang/Object;J)D putDouble(Ljava/lang/Object;JD)VD getObject'(Ljava/lang/Object;J)Ljava/lang/Object; putObject((Ljava/lang/Object;JLjava/lang/Object;)V([BJ)B[Bindex([BJB)V([IJ)I[I([IJI)V([JJ)J[J([JJJ)V([ZJ)Z[Z([ZJZ)V([FJ)F[F([FJF)V([DJ)D[D([DJD)V(([Ljava/lang/Object;J)Ljava/lang/Object;[Ljava/lang/Object;)([Ljava/lang/Object;JLjava/lang/Object;)V copyMemory([BJJJ)VsrcsrcIndex targetOffsetlength(J[BJJ)V srcOffset targetIndex ([BJ[BJJ)V(J)Baddress(JB)V(J)I(JI)V(J)J(JJ)V addressOffset(Ljava/nio/ByteBuffer;)JbufferLjava/nio/ByteBuffer;getStaticObject-(Ljava/lang/reflect/Field;)Ljava/lang/Object; getUnsafe()Lsun/misc/Unsafe;unsafegetMemoryAccessor1()Lcom/google/protobuf/UnsafeUtil$MemoryAccessor;supportsUnsafeArrayOperations"supportsUnsafeByteBufferOperations$determineAndroidSupportByAddressSize(Ljava/lang/Class;)ZtLjava/lang/Throwable; addressClass(Ljava/lang/Class<*>;)ZbufferAddressField()Ljava/lang/reflect/Field;#firstDifferingByteIndexNativeEndian(JJ)Ileftrightnmismatch ([BI[BII)I leftLongWord rightLongWord leftAlignment strideLengthleftOffrightOff fieldOffset>(Ljava/lang/Class;Ljava/lang/String;)Ljava/lang/reflect/Field; fieldNameLjava/lang/String;A(Ljava/lang/Class<*>;Ljava/lang/String;)Ljava/lang/reflect/Field;getByteBigEndiangetByteLittleEndianputByteBigEndianintValueshiftoutputputByteLittleEndiangetBooleanBigEndiangetBooleanLittleEndianputBooleanBigEndianputBooleanLittleEndianlogMissingMethod(Ljava/lang/Throwable;)V access$000x0 access$100 access$200x1 access$300 access$400x2 access$500 access$600 access$700 access$800 access$900 SourceFileUnsafeUtil.javacom/google/protobuf/UnsafeUtil X V U T S O N M 89 YZ  java/lang/InstantiationExceptionjava/lang/IllegalStateException Z        ! " '( com/google/protobuf/UnsafeUtil$1 sun/misc/Unsafejava/lang/Throwable 6com/google/protobuf/UnsafeUtil$Android64MemoryAccessor  6com/google/protobuf/UnsafeUtil$Android32MemoryAccessor0com/google/protobuf/UnsafeUtil$JvmMemoryAccessor 0 1 peekLongjava/lang/Class  pokeLongpokeIntpeekIntpokeBytepeekByte pokeByteArray peekByteArrayjava/nio/BuffereffectiveDirectAddress I   #java/lang/IndexOutOfBoundsException ;<    java/lang/StringBuilderGplatform method missing - proto runtime falling back to safer methods:       )*  23 ./ H  java/lang/Object-com/google/protobuf/UnsafeUtil$MemoryAccessorjava/lang/reflect/Fieldjava/lang/System arraycopy*(Ljava/lang/Object;ILjava/lang/Object;II)Vjava/security/AccessController doPrivileged=(Ljava/security/PrivilegedExceptionAction;)Ljava/lang/Object;com/google/protobuf/AndroidisOnAndroidDevice(Lsun/misc/Unsafe;)Vjava/lang/BooleanTYPE getMethod@(Ljava/lang/String;[Ljava/lang/Class;)Ljava/lang/reflect/Method;java/lang/Longjava/lang/Integerjava/lang/BytegetType()Ljava/lang/Class;numberOfLeadingZerosnumberOfTrailingZerosgetDeclaredField-(Ljava/lang/String;)Ljava/lang/reflect/Field;getName()Ljava/lang/String;java/util/logging/Logger getLogger.(Ljava/lang/String;)Ljava/util/logging/Logger;java/util/logging/LevelWARNINGLjava/util/logging/Level;append-(Ljava/lang/String;)Ljava/lang/StringBuilder;-(Ljava/lang/Object;)Ljava/lang/StringBuilder;toStringlog.(Ljava/util/logging/Level;Ljava/lang/String;)VgetMemoryClassjava/nio/ByteOrder nativeOrder()Ljava/nio/ByteOrder; BIG_ENDIANLjava/nio/ByteOrder;0M/* T  W[_t*LY+ef g  H2*l  Y *p  @ Y *t  @= *x L * | }   = * L *    = * L *!    = * L *     = *! L *%"    = *# L *)$    = *% L *-&    A *'a P*'a  E*()iaT*()ia  E**+iaT**+ia!  E*,-iaT*,-ia    E*./ia!  T*./ia%"    E*01ia# T*01ia)$   E*23ia%T*23ia-&  X *!4  *    X ,!5  *    d*-6  427 A 8   29  A :     !2; "A  <   #$5 *=  %&'(2*> )*rK?Y@ABKL*C"$ %96: +,- ./=D'EYFGHYIJYK& ?@BCDE%F0H2L 08LPQS 18MWXZ23zոDNL+OPY*SYQSRW+SPY*SYTSYQSRW+UPY*SYVSYQSRW+WPY*SYQSRW+XPY*SYYSRW+ZPY*SRW+[PY*SY\SYVSYVSRW+]PY*SY\SYVSYVSRWLC:^_b c!d<eWflghijklm  456 6 -7 890D^_`K**^a`K**bT*svwx{| :@: ;<qc  d  e6z  =>?E@A `* `, fYg6 h`~6&~*`3,`3d~`6<*'aai7,'aai7   j`*`3,`3V'*0:IX[dqxf #BC :wDq@E=F>G*   9 HN*  k *  F I*+mMNM, C   4 45JK   I-:L MP*npkqy|~ NL*npqy|~ O7*np6~x6x~~x6*ns +6>777 ,P"Q+ R S5*np6~x6x~~x6*ns )4>555 *P"Q) R TM*  @ UM* @ V{*  # WWWW X{*  # WWWW YZT"tuvwYxyz*{|}! "5[Z/* + \5]9 +^:* +\_`:*+\_aE*+ \_bcE*+ \_bd:*+\_e:*+\_fE*+ \_bgE*+ \_bhH˸~NTVG \',-()*+./0123 ='hc^,- ./0$2*30599B:K<T=]?f@oBxCEFHIKOR@ij*HEJ ?